CK-BA7 UHF RFID Reader Basic Use
Device Connection
Connect the CK-BA7 RFID device to your Android phone by USB Type-C, open the installed “RFID Reader” app, then click “My”, and select the corresponding protocol in “TagProtocol”. Then go back to the app main page and select “USB” to connect successfully. RFID devices can also connect to Windows system devices via Cykeo Demo.
Inventory&Write Function
Inventory
Click “Inventory&Write” in the main interface to enter the “Inventory” ready-to-read interface, and click “Inventory” to read the RFID Tags. When the UHF frequency tag is read, an audible reminder is issued.
Bind
Use “SelectTag” to select a single tag to bind the tag to the device, note that “ClearBinding” clears all bound tags.
Find
Click “Scan” on the “Find” page to search for the tags that have been memorized and bound, and send an audible reminder when you find them. This feature allows users to quickly and accurately find a tag item in a stack of items.
Write
In the “Write” interface, the WriteArea can be used to Write, Lock, Kill to operate and set the RFID tag, and more modifications can be made to the RFID tag information.
Write: Write the card by selecting the write area, address, password, and write content
Lock: Tag lock by selecting the lock area, lock type, access password. Note: Before locking, write the password in the password area before locking.
Kill: Before the tag is activated, the password must be written in the inactivation password area and then the inactivation is executed
Note: If the EPC is modified for the inventory tags, need to re-inventory and then specify the tags to write the card, otherwise the tags that do not exist will be matched.

RFID Configure
Click “RFIDConfigure” on the main interface, you will see “EPC Base Param”, “WorkFrequency”, “Autoldle”, “AntPower”, “UploaParam”, “GBBaseParam”, “GJBBaseParam”, “ResidenceTime” various options to customize settings.
EPC Base Param: Provides 13 options for users to choose the appropriate settings for different usage environments
Work Frequency: Provide 10 working frequency bands in different regions, including:
AntPower: Adjust the power of the antenna, 0- 18dBi
UploaParam: Customize the filtering time and RSSI thresholds
GBBaseParam: Custom parameters for the GB protocol
GJBBaseParam: Custom parameter settings for the GJB protocol
ResidenceTime: Customize the dwell time of antenna and frequency radio signals
